Spojimo dva računala bežičnim putem s jeftinim radio odašiljačem i prijamnikom i prenesite neke značajne podatke, poput datoteka.
Potrebno
- - računalo (ili dva računala),
- - radio odašiljač FS1000A i radio prijemnik XY-MK-5V (ili sličan),
- - dva pretvarača USB-UART (ili COM priključak računala),
- - spojne žice.
Upute
Korak 1
Koristit ćemo FS1000A odašiljač i XY-MK-5V prijamnik. Njihova cijena u internetskoj trgovini, ako je naručena u Kini, manja je od 1 dolara, što ih čini vrlo privlačnim za kućne eksperimente.
Kratke tehničke karakteristike predajnika FS1000A:
- napon napajanja - 3, 5 … 12 volti;
- radna frekvencija - 433, 92 MHz;
- udaljenost prijenosa - od 20 do 200 metara (ovisno o naponu napajanja i okolini).
- snaga odašiljača - 10 mW.
Kratke tehničke karakteristike radio prijamnika XY-MK-5V:
- napon napajanja - 5 volti;
- potrošena struja - 4 mA;
- frekvencija signala - 433, 92 MHz.
Moduli izlaze iz kutije bez antena, pa ih morate sami izraditi i zalemiti. Antene se mogu izrađivati od bakrene žice duljine 17,3 cm. Ta duljina odgovara četvrtini valne duljine odašiljenog signala i maksimalnoj učinkovitosti antene. Treba ih zalemiti na posebne kontaktne pločice, koje su na modulima označene oznakom ANT.
Korak 2
Sad ću objasniti bit ideje. Digitalni serijski signal prenosit ćemo putem radio kanala s jednog računala na drugo. Podaci će se prenositi u radio odašiljač pomoću uobičajenog USB-UART pretvarača (ili COM priključka računala). Također ćemo podatke primati s radija pomoću USB-UART pretvarača.
3. korak
Sastavimo sklop. Ovako bi moglo izgledati.
Ako nema drugog računala, nema veze, možete ga koristiti. Odašiljač i prijemnik bit će na različitim serijskim priključcima.
4. korak
Sada se na računalu na koje je povezan modul prijemnika upotrijebite monitor serijskog priključka da biste se povezali na priključak USB-UART pretvaračem. Vidjet ćete stalnu buku koja se čuje iz zraka. Činjenica je da većina kućanskih aparata koji koriste radio-kanal emitiraju na frekvenciji od 933, 92 MHz. To su sigurnosni sustavi, vremenski senzori, automatska vrata itd. Prijemnik pokušava pojačati signal i stoga samo pojačava šum. Kad naš odašiljač započne s odašiljanjem, premašit će okolnu buku i prijemnik će ga moći primiti. Naravno, važna je udaljenost između prijamnika i odašiljača, kao i koji su predmeti ili zidovi između njih. To će oslabiti signal i može dovesti do pogrešaka u primljenim podacima.
Korak 5
Na računalu na koje je odašiljač povezan, koristeći bilo koji terminalni program, prebacimo bilo koju datoteku u port našeg UART pretvarača. Primljeni podaci promijenili su se na monitoru priključka prijemnika. No, dovoljno je teško shvatiti gdje prestaje buka i počinje korisni teret.
Da bi se izvukli podaci iz šuma, jedno od jednostavnih rješenja je zapisivanje niza nula na početak i na kraj datoteke. Ilustracija pokazuje da u ovom slučaju nije teško odvojiti buku od podataka.